A Ball Valve for Water is useful in this context, because its basic operation is genuinely easy to understand at a glance.
When the valve gets opened, water can pass through the internal passage running clear. When it gets closed, the passage becomes genuinely blocked, stopping flow instantly. The value of the valve therefore comes genuinely from its position within the system planned during installation.
The basic design of a ball valve centers genuinely on a rounded internal shut-off element with a passage through it running from side to side. When the passage lines up genuinely with the pipeline, water can move through the valve freely.
| Valve Position | Flow Result |
|---|---|
| Passage aligned with pipeline | Water moves through freely |
| Element turned away from open | Flow becomes restricted or closed |
| Handle position visible | User confirms open or closed state |
| Repeated operation | Fewer separate movements required |
This movement makes the valve genuinely relatively straightforward to operate by anyone in the household. A user can see the position of the handle or operating part and understand genuinely whether the valve is intended to be open or closed without checking a manual. The simplicity of the movement can also be genuinely useful in systems where valves need to get operated genuinely repeatedly throughout a busy day.
However, flow control still depends genuinely on using the valve for an appropriate purpose suited to the task. A ball valve is commonly associated genuinely with opening and closing service, while some applications may require genuinely more gradual control through other valve designs entirely.

The location of a valve can be genuinely just as important as the valve itself sitting in a hardware store bin. A valve that's genuinely difficult to reach may be inconvenient during maintenance called at an inconvenient hour.
| Valve Location | Possible Operational Purpose |
|---|---|
| Near a system entry | Controls incoming water |
| Before equipment | Supports equipment isolation |
| At a branch | Controls a separate water path |
| Near a service point | Helps maintenance work |
| Along a long pipeline section | Creates another isolation point |
Designers can consider genuinely where water enters a section, where it branches, and where equipment may need genuinely separation from the rest of the system laid out on a blueprint. This creates a genuinely more organized approach to valve placement worked out during design review rather than added as an afterthought.
For example, a valve may get positioned genuinely near a piece of equipment, so the equipment can get isolated without stopping water movement through unrelated parts of the building. Another valve may get placed genuinely near a branch connection to give the operator local control over that specific area.
